Here's why Dillian Whyte is in hot water

ADRIAN DENNIS / AFP

Dillian Whyte's status as the WBC interim world heavyweight champion is in jeopardy.

He's been provisionally suspended by the organisation after testing positive for a banned substance.

The 31-year-old Englishman failed a drug test three days before he beat Oscar Rivas earlier this month.

Whyte has occupied the top spot in the division behind Deontay Wilder for more than a year and a half.
